The Prostrate State

A term used to describe a condition of debility or helplessness, often applied to post-Civil War Southern states in the context of economic and social upheaval.

Black Republican Governments

Refers to the period during Reconstruction in the southern United States when African Americans held public office in governments, contributing to policies promoting civil rights and public welfare.
